Polar Asset Management Partners Inc. grew its position in GFL Environmental Inc. (NYSE:GFL - Free Report) by 241.7% during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 119,951 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 84,851 shares during the quarter. Polar Asset Management Partners Inc.'s holdings in GFL Environmental were worth $5,344,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

GFL Environmental Price Performance
Shares of GFL traded down $0.34 during trading hours on Wednesday, hitting $49.62. The stock had a trading volume of 366,257 shares, compared to its average volume of 1,960,915. The company's fifty day moving average is $48.25 and its two-hundred day moving average is $46.07.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.27, a current ratio of 0.58 and a quick ratio of 0.58. GFL Environmental Inc. has a 52 week low of $30.57 and a 52 week high of $52.00. The stock has a market capitalization of $19.52 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-37.32 and a beta of 1.08.
GFL Environmental (NYSE:GFL -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, April 30th. The company reported ($0.06) ear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.04 by ($0.10). The firm had revenue of $1.08 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.52 billion. GFL Environmental had a positive return on equity of 3.50% and a negative net margin of 7.54%. The firm's revenue for the quarter was down 13.4% on a year-over-year basis. On average, analysts anticipate that GFL Environmental Inc. will post 0.58 EPS for the current year.

GFL Environmental Company Profile
(
Free Report)
GFL Environmental Inc offers non-hazardous solid waste management and environmental services in Canada and the United States. It offers solid waste management, liquid waste management, and soil remediation services, including collection, transportation, transfer, recycling, and disposal services for municipal, residential, and commercial, and industrial customers.
